You might think that Harry Potter has used his wizardry to create an amazing new colourful learning space at GRPS but it’s all been made possible with the magical wand waving skills of Jo-Anne Hoare, our skilful and talented Business Manager. 

As you walk down the corridor you can now see the amazing new flexible learning spaces created by dividing the library into two areas. As you enter the brand-new library the curves of the shiny new bookcases coupled with the colourful soft furnishings, finished off with the aroma of the new paint and carpet, make this area a place where children want to be reading, Harry Potter and the Philosopher's  Stone. The glass sliding doors,(awaiting some art frosting work), effortlessly slide back to reveal a flexible classroom area with brand new furniture and a space created for the very best learning to occur. 

Mrs Pechar wished she had some of the skills of Hermione Granger as she took on the enormous, gigantic task of packing up a library that had been filled with books over 24 years. Back breaking work as Mrs Pechar packed, and then unpacked, sorted, rearranged, and recycled thousands of books. I think if you see her now, she is feeling like the Queen in a new castle as she takes such pride in the new space that she has created. 

We are very grateful to Jo-Anne and Mardi for coordinating the many different contactors over the last 6 months, to enable this space to be completed to add another element of excellence to our school. We are also looking forward to the refurbishments of the corridor spaces during the next holiday period with new carpet, paint and pinboards. Exciting times at GRPS.
